Putin calls Trump for his birthday, discuss Middle East conflict

() Russian President Vladimir Putin called President Donald Trump today to congratulate him on his birthday, the Kremlin says in a statement, adding that the conversation turned to the “dangerous escalation” in the Middle East. 

The phone call lasted about 50 minutes. 

Trump, according to the Kremlin, acknowledged the effectiveness of Israel’s strikes on targets in Iran. 

Both leaders did not rule out a return to the negotiating track on the Iranian nuclear program, with the Kremlin saying Trump noted the team of American negotiators is ready to resume work with Iranian representatives. 

A senior White House official tells , “Whatever happens today cannot be prevented. But we have the ability to negotiate a successful, peaceful resolution to this conflict if Iran is willing.”

“The fastest way for Iran to accomplish peace is to give up its nuclear weapons program,” the official added.

Trump and Putin also discussed Russia’s willingness to continue negotiations with the Ukrainians.
